Why AI matters at this scale
Football Alumni of Michigan is a mid-sized membership organization connecting thousands of former University of Michigan football players. Its mission centers on fostering community, supporting current athletes, and preserving legacy. At its scale (1001-5000 members), the organization faces a classic challenge: maximizing impact with limited administrative staff. Manual processes for communication, fundraising, and event planning cannot scale personalized engagement effectively. AI presents a transformative lever, allowing the organization to act like a much larger entity by automating personalization, deriving insights from member data, and optimizing resource allocation. For a group built on personal bonds and shared tradition, technology that enhances, rather than replaces, human connection is key to sustainable growth.
Concrete AI Opportunities with ROI Framing
1. Hyper-Personalized Member Journeys: Implementing AI-driven segmentation and next-best-action engines within the CRM can automate tailored communications. For example, an alumnus who recently changed jobs could automatically receive relevant networking opportunities or donation appeals aligned with their new capacity. This moves beyond batch-and-blast emails, potentially increasing donation response rates by 15-25% and boosting event attendance, directly translating staff time savings into higher revenue.
2. Data-Driven Fundraising Optimization: Machine learning models can analyze decades of sparse donation data, combined with public career information (from LinkedIn) and engagement history, to build a propensity-to-donate score for each member. This allows development staff to prioritize outreach to the most promising leads, optimizing ask amounts. A pilot could focus on the top 20% of predicted donors, aiming to increase major gift conversions and overall annual fund revenue by optimizing a finite number of staff hours.
3. Intelligent Event & Content Engine: AI can analyze past event success factors (location, timing, theme) against alumni demographic clusters to recommend future event plans that maximize turnout and net revenue. Furthermore, an AI content curator can dynamically populate website sections with news articles, job postings, and historical highlights relevant to specific alumni, increasing site engagement and perceived value of membership, aiding in retention.
Deployment Risks Specific to This Size Band
Organizations in the 1001-5000 member size band face unique AI adoption risks. Resource Constraints are paramount: budget and technical expertise are limited, making expensive, custom AI projects infeasible. The solution lies in leveraging AI features embedded in existing SaaS platforms (like CRM or marketing tools). Data Silos & Quality are another hurdle; member data is often spread across spreadsheets, email lists, and donor platforms. A prerequisite for AI is a concerted effort to consolidate and clean data in a central hub. Change Management risk is high in tradition-oriented groups; AI initiatives must be framed as tools to empower staff and deepen alumni relationships, not replace them. Starting with a high-visibility, quick-win pilot (e.g., a personalized anniversary email campaign) can build internal buy-in. Finally, Privacy and Ethics require careful navigation, as alumni data is sensitive. Clear communication about data use and adherence to regulations is non-negotiable to maintain the trust that is the organization's core asset.
